The chair of the state long-term care coordinating council shall create an aging-in-community subcommittee the purpose of which shall be to develop a plan to provide the needed infrastructure and program improvements in support services, housing, and transportation that will enable the state's growing elder population to safely remain living at home and in community settings. The aging-in-community plan shall include an inventory of available services, identification of service and program gaps, and resource needs. In addition to members of the long-term care coordinating council, the subcommittee shall include those members of the state's academic community with expertise in aging services and community-based, long-term supports and services as the council deems appropriate.
